Predicted Man Utd line-up (4-2-3-1) vs Newcastle, Antony starts

26 February 2023 - 15:40

Manchester United face off against Newcastle United in the Carabao Cup final later today. The Red Devils will be aiming to end their six-year trophy drought by beating the Magpies at the Wembley Stadium.

  • Predicted Line-up:

    David de Gea has been almost ever-present in goal for the Red Devils this campaign. The Spaniard is currently in a rich vein of form and is expected to start between the sticks.

    In front of him, it could be a familiar backline from the Barcelona win in midweek. We anticipate Aaron Wan-Bissaka, Raphael Varane, Lisandro Martinez and Luke Shaw to continue in defence.

    Casemiro and Fred should likewise be nailed-on starters in midfield. The Brazilian duo were brilliant versus Barcelona. The latter scored the vital equaliser before Antony's late winner at Old Trafford.

    In attack, one change should be certain. Wout Weghorst is expected to be dropped in favour of Antony. We should see Marcus Rashford leading the attack today with Weghorst's return to the bench.

    Bruno Fernandes is set to feature in his number 10 spot with Antony and Jadon Sancho on the right and left wing respectively. Sancho could be replaced by Alejandro Garnacho later on in the final.

    Predicted Man Utd line-up (4-2-3-1): De Gea; Wan-Bissaka, Varane, Martinez, Shaw; Casemiro, Fred; Antony, Fernandes, Sancho; Rashford.
